Does Kevin Keatts Have The Hottest Seat in ACC Men’s Basketball?

 

Good Saturday night, Atlantic Coast Conference (ACC) fans.

NC State fans are not happy with head men’s basketball coach, Kevin Keatts. It’s not going well for him.

NC State lost to Florida State University (FSU) today by the score of 83-81.

There are multiple issues to discuss here:

  1. FSU is coming off a COVID-19 protocol break… they should have been rusty as hell coming out of the gates today… yet…
  2. FSU bench out scored the NC State bench by 26 points… yet…
  3. NC State still had a chance to tie this game – and go into over time… yet (see the tweets from our friends below):

Somehow Keatts decided to call a time out when his best player, Dereon Seabron, was going down hill to the hoop to tie this game up. Worst case, he’s at the line shooting two – best case – he’s an and one sort of deal. With this timeout, you’re taking the ball out of your best player’s hands with this timeout.

I don’t think you can really blame NC State fans for being frustrated with Keatts.  Here’s why:

  1. The Pack is 7-7 this year – has lost four consecutive games – including a very bad loss to Wright State University (this is a buy game – this is a game you buy during the holiday season when you have fans at home for the holidays – then you to the bar thinking you’re going to have a good time after a 20 point win – and you lose to Wright State by 14 points).
  2. Keatts is 86-53 so far at NC State – but his win totals are less and less each year – he has one NCAA bid and it was his first year in Raleigh.  I don’t expect an NCAA bid this year for NC State.
  3. While it’s true that Manny Bates is a big loss for NC State, Keatts depth is so thin, the team seems unable to respond.  See today vs. FSU where the bench had 9 points to the Seminoles 35 (that’s a crazy bench differential – to be fair, the Seminoles will have many nights where their bench out scores the benches of other teams).
  4. While Keatts does have a couple of signature wins, there are far more signature losses to speak of.
  5. Has the Pack plateaued with Keatts?  I think the answer is yes.

To open 2022, I think Kevin Keatts has the ACC’s hottest coaching seat in men’s basketball.  He better have an excellent 2022-2023.
